Fred Rosalino is a seasoned technology professional with extensive experience in information systems engineering and management. Currently serving as Senior Information Systems Engineer for the City of Pasadena since July 2016, Fred is responsible for the architecture and engineering of the city's computing infrastructure and the development of enterprise policies supporting open systems environments. Prior to this, Fred held various managerial positions at IBM, managing storage architecture and integration, and previously at Kaiser Permanente, overseeing storage infrastructure services for digital medical records. Fred's career also includes roles at Nestle and Health Net, showcasing a robust background in IT management and infrastructure support. Fred holds an Associate's degree in Business from Glendale Community College and has pursued education at the University of Phoenix and the University of Southern California.

Imagine a career with the City of Pasadena... Pasadena is nestled at the foothills of the San Gabriel Mountains approximately 10 miles northeast of Los Angeles. It is renowned as a “World Class City” as well as what many refer to as the “America’s City.” It is an ethnically and culturally rich city with a significantly diverse population. The unique size and charm of this community makes Pasadena a warm and inviting urban setting without the worries and hassles of a big city. Visitors, as well as those who live and work in Pasadena, enjoy easy walking or driving distances. In addition to the Tournament of Roses Parade® and America’s Stadium® Rose Bowl Game. Pasadena is host to world class museums, entertainment and sports venues, recreation facilities, historic buildings and sites, outdoor opportunities and much, much more. The City of Pasadena enjoys a full-service City Manager form of government. The Mayor is elected at large and a seven member Council is elected by the district. This City is comprised of 16 departments that include the offices of City Manager, City Clerk, City Attorney, Finance, Information Technology, Human Resources, Police, Fire, Public Works, Transportation, Planning, Water & Power, Human Services & Recreation, Public Health, Library, and Housing. With an operating budget just over $745 million, the City employs approximately 1,900 full-time employees.
